Understanding VIP Guests in Grand Hotel Mania
VIP guests are a special type of customer in Grand Hotel Mania. They often appear as celebrities or wealthy visitors and arrive with unique requests, higher patience thresholds, and greater potential rewards. Serving VIPs correctly can yield bonus coins, extra “smiles,” and rare items that are key to unlocking milestones or progression requirements in offerwalls and events.
VIPs differ from regular guests in several important ways:
- They usually tip more and offer special rewards upon complete satisfaction.
- Their patience “meter” is slightly more forgiving but drops faster if neglected.
- Fulfilling specific preferences (rooms, food types, speed) boosts rewards.
Recognizing and prioritizing VIPs is the first step toward maximizing their value for your hotel’s growth. Be alert for their distinct appearance and icons (such as a star or crown) so you never miss an opportunity.
Pro Tips for Serving VIPs Efficiently
Speed and accuracy are the heart of VIP management. To consistently earn the biggest rewards from these guests, you need to develop routines and anticipate their needs. Here are some actionable strategies:
- Pre-load staff tasks: Start preparing VIPs’ potential requests as soon as you spot them. For example, if VIPs tend to order specialty drinks or upgraded food, have your kitchen or bar ready in advance.
- Prioritize check-in and room cleaning: VIPs won’t wait around for a room if it’s still being cleaned. Always prep at least one upgraded room ahead of arrivals during busy shifts.
- Fast-track service lines: When multiple guests demand attention, move VIPs to the front of every service queue unless it jeopardizes level goals. Their higher rewards often outweigh small delays for standard guests.
- Leverage combo orders: Try to deliver items to VIPs in single, efficient runs (i.e., meals and luggage together). This minimizes backtracking and time wasted.
- Monitor emotion meters: Keep a close eye on VIP patience and happiness. Use in-game signals to anticipate when their rewards will downgrade (such as the green zone ending), and act quickly to meet their needs before that point.
Practicing these habits will drastically cut down on lost tips and maximize reward potential when a VIP checks out happy.
Resource Management: No-Spend Strategies for VIP Excellence
Getting the most from VIP guests does not require spending real money. Resourceful play and smart upgrades will keep your efficiency high even if you’re playing for free or with minimal spending. Focus on the following:
- Upgrade critical areas first: Direct your coins, stars, and any premium currency into areas that matter most for VIPs, such as check-in desks, staff speed, and room cleanliness. Avoid cosmetic upgrades until you can smoothly handle VIP traffic.
- Earn and use free boosters wisely: Watch ads or complete event missions for free boosters (Instant Service, Fast Shoes). Save these for particularly challenging levels featuring multiple VIPs or milestone requirements.
- Time your play: VIP spawns can be random or tied to certain levels. Use longer play sessions to “farm” VIP appearances during high-reward periods, such as events or limited-time challenges where extra VIPs are guaranteed.
- Track event bonus periods: Some events offer double rewards for VIP service. Plan your energy use and booster consumption around these windows for efficient progression.
By targeting your upgrades and taking advantage of every free opportunity, you can match or exceed the efficiency of light spenders in most cases.

Common Mistakes and Pitfalls When Handling VIPs
To truly maximize VIP rewards, you’ll want to sidestep common traps that cost efficiency, time, or resources. Avoid these mistakes for smoother progress:
- Neglecting regular guests entirely: While prioritizing VIPs makes sense for rewards, completely ignoring standard guests can cause you to fail level goals or lose essential stars for progression. Strike a careful balance, ensuring everyone is at least somewhat satisfied.
- Overspending on rush upgrades: It’s tempting to boost everything for “VIP rooms” early on, but spreading your resources too thin across staff, kitchen, and decor upgrades can leave you underpowered for later levels.
- Wasting boosters on easy VIP levels: Don’t burn valuable boosters on levels where you can effortlessly serve all VIPs. Reserve these aids for levels with multiple simultaneous VIP requests or milestone objectives.
- Forgetting event timings: Using up energy or boosters outside VIP event bonus periods is a missed opportunity. Always check the event timer so you get maximum value for your resources.
- Not learning VIP preferences: Some VIP guests prefer specific room types or food. If you repeatedly offer standard options, you’ll miss out on their boosted tips and “smiles.” Pay attention to their orders and patterns.
Careful, mistake-free play is the best way to reach milestone requirements on time and with minimal frustration, letting you enjoy the biggest possible rewards from both VIPs and the mobile offer itself.
Best Practices for Multitasking: Handling VIPs with Multiple Guests
One of the biggest challenges in Grand Hotel Mania is dealing with crowded lobbies where VIPs, regular guests, and complex orders all compete for attention. Here’s how you can multitask efficiently without missing VIP rewards:
- Queue routine tasks first: While the staff is handling check-ins or routine deliveries, you can focus on preparing VIP-specific requests or upgrades, minimizing gaps in your workflow.
- Group actions together: Deliver items to rooms on the same floor or in the same area whenever possible. This reduces unnecessary movement and creates small windows to focus on VIP orders.
- Layer timing wisely: If a VIP and several guests need attention, check VIP patience meters but don’t let regular guests slip into the red—aim for all green or yellow to avoid star loss.
- Use staff upgrades to automate: Increase your staff’s speed and number of actions they can hold at once to reduce manual management, freeing you to make strategic choices around VIP requests.
Mastering this multitasking approach prevents chaos and ensures your hotel runs smoothly even on high-difficulty, high-reward levels.
